Henry John Hitchcock (b. 1872)
Henry John Hitchcock worked as a greengrocer and then a furniture remover. He married Alice Maud Fanny Chalk in 1897 and they had three known children.

Census Data
1881
- address: 3 High Road, Leytonstone
- Charles Hitchcock (aged 43) — occupation: greengrocer and fishmonger
- Harriett Hitchcock (aged 39) — wife
- George Hitchcock (aged 11) — son
- Henry Hitchcock (aged 9) — son
- Harriett Hitchcock (aged 7) — daughter
- Charlotte Hitchcock (aged 1) — daughter
1891
- address: Leytonstone Road, 3 Holloway Down
- Charles W. Hitchcock (aged 52) — greengrocer
- Harriet F. Hitchcock (aged 49) — wife
- George Hitchcock (aged 21) — son, greengrocer
- Henry Hitchcock (aged 19) — son, greengrocer
- Harriet Hitchcock (aged 17) — daughter
- Charlotte Hitchcock (aged 11) — daughter, scholar
- Albert Hitchcock (aged 8) — son, scholar
- Lizzie Preston (aged 6) — visitor, scholar
- William Boreham (aged 21) — servant in greengrocery
- Arthur Pitt (aged 14) — servant in greengrocery
1901
- address: 73 Byron Road, Leyton
- Henry Hitchcock (aged 29) — occupation: furniture remover
- Alice Maud Fanny Hitchcock (aged 27) — wife
- John Arthur Hitchcock (aged 2) — son
1911
- address: 44 Ravenswood Road, Walthamstow
- Henry Hitchcock (aged 39) — occupation: carman, furniture remover
- Alice Maud Fanny Hitchcock (aged 37) — wife
- Harry Percy Hitchcock (aged 1) — son
- John Arthur Hitchcock (aged 12) — son
- Lucy Hitchcock (aged 9) — daughter
